Fault Codes:Kobelco SK200-2 B-10
What is Kobelco SK200-2 Fault Code B-10?
Kobelco SK200-2 Fault Code B-10 indicates a malfunction in the hydraulic pump solenoid proportional valve circuit. This code specifically points to an electrical issue affecting the pump's flow control system, which regulates hydraulic pressure and flow rate throughout the excavator's hydraulic circuits.
The B-10 code typically triggers when the machine's Electronic Control Unit (ECU) detects abnormal voltage, current draw, or complete circuit failure in the proportional valve solenoid that controls the main hydraulic pump. This is critical because the SK200-2 relies on precise electronic signals to modulate pump output based on operational demands. When this circuit fails, the excavator loses the ability to efficiently manage hydraulic power, resulting in poor performance, excessive fuel consumption, or complete hydraulic system shutdown.
For used excavators like the SK200-2, this fault often stems from age-related component degradation rather than catastrophic failure, making proper diagnosis essential before replacing expensive parts.
Common Symptoms
- Erratic or sluggish hydraulic response across all functions (boom, arm, bucket, swing)
- Hydraulic pump running at constant maximum displacement regardless of control input, causing overheating
- Warning lamp illumination on the instrument panel with possible audible alarm
- Reduced digging force and cycle times compared to normal operation
- Excessive fuel consumption due to the pump operating inefficiently at full stroke
Potential Causes
The most common technical causes for B-10 on used SK200-2 excavators include:
- Proportional solenoid valve coil failure due to internal winding short or open circuit (resistance typically should read 10-15 ohms)
- Damaged or corroded wiring harness between the ECU and pump solenoid, particularly at harness routing points near the pump where vibration causes wire chafing
- Connector corrosion or moisture intrusion at the solenoid connector, especially common in machines operating in wet or marine environments
- ECU internal driver circuit failure, though less common, can prevent proper voltage output to the solenoid
- Ground circuit issues caused by loose or corroded chassis ground connections affecting signal return path
How to Troubleshoot and Fix Code B-10
Step 1: Visual Inspection and Connector Check Begin by locating the proportional solenoid valve mounted on the main hydraulic pump. Disconnect the electrical connector and inspect for bent pins, corrosion, moisture, or oil contamination. Clean contacts with electrical contact cleaner and dielectric grease. For used excavators, check the entire wiring harness from pump to ECU for abrasion points where the harness contacts metal surfaces or routing clamps.
Step 2: Resistance and Voltage Testing Using a digital multimeter (DMM), measure the solenoid coil resistance with the connector disconnected. Compare against specifications (typically 10-15 ohms for Kobelco proportional valves). Next, with ignition on and connector still disconnected, measure supply voltage at the harness connector from the ECU—should read approximately 12V DC. No voltage indicates ECU or wiring issues; proper voltage with correct coil resistance points to ECU driver problems.
Step 3: Ground Circuit and Load Testing Check the ground circuit continuity between the solenoid ground terminal and chassis ground (should read less than 1 ohm resistance). For used machines, remove and clean all ground connection points. If all electrical tests pass but the code persists, connect Kobelco diagnostic software (or compatible scan tool) to monitor real-time solenoid current draw during operation—abnormal current patterns indicate mechanical binding or valve spool contamination requiring valve replacement.
Step 4: Component Replacement and Verification If diagnostics confirm solenoid failure, replace the proportional valve assembly with genuine Kobelco or high-quality aftermarket parts. After replacement, clear fault codes, cycle the hydraulics through all functions, and verify proper system response. Re-check for codes after 30 minutes of operation.
